Vic Mackey carries a Smith and Wesson Model 4506-1 . 45 ACP caliber semi-automatic pistol with adjustable 3-dot sights.

Does Vic Mackey go to jail?
No. Instead, Vic lands in his own version of purgatory, an infernal pit of computers and ergonomic chairs, imprisoned by the fuzzy gray walls of his cubicle cell. He sold out his last friend, Strike Team member Ronnie Gardocki.
Are gun shields real?
A gun shield is a flat (or sometimes curved) piece of armor designed to be mounted on a crew-served weapon such as a machine gun or artillery piece, or, more rarely, to be used with an assault rifle.
Can a shield deflect a bullet?
Ballistic shields (also called tactical shields) are protection devices deployed by police and military forces that are designed to stop or deflect bullets and other projectiles fired at their carrier.
What does MP stand for in Smith and Wesson?
Iron sights. The Smith & Wesson M&P (Military and Police) is a polymer-framed, short recoil operated, locked breech semi-automatic pistol introduced in the summer of 2005 by the American company Smith & Wesson. It uses a Browning-type locking system.

What happened to Vic Mackey on the Shield series finale?
In the final moments of The Shield series finale, Vic Mackey whips out his gun and leaves ICE. No one knows where he went — not even creator Shawn Ryan.
Who is Vic Mackey?
The Shield was a television crime series that starred Michael Chiklis as Vic Mackey, a Los Angeles police detective who played both sides of the law as the leader of an undercover strike team which also happened to have its hands in several illegal operations throughout the city.
What inspired Vic Mackey to write the shield?
As part of his research for The Shield, Shawn Ryan, the creator, rode with police officers in San Francisco. Ryan always returned with what the Los Angeles Times describe as “dark, twisted tales”. These experiences, combined with the then-recent Rampart scandal, became the impetus for Vic Mackey.
Who is Michael Chiklis’ character Victor Mackey?
Victor Samuel Mackey, played by Michael Chiklis, is a fictional character and the protagonist of the highly acclaimed FX crime drama series The Shield, which ran for seven seasons. Mackey is a corrupt and brutal detective in the Los Angeles Police Department.
